我可以使用mamp连接到mysql数据库,并按预期在本地安装directus。当尝试从终端使用本地apache服务器安装directus时,我必须手动安装。当我试图从CloudFoundry上部署的应用程序安装directus时,我无法访问mysql数据库。我在数据库连接页面上单击save按钮,旋转轮出现了几秒钟,但什么也没发生。我有500个错误。当我在cloudfoundry中创建api.php文件时,在登录页面上收到消息cannotconnecttodatabase。mod\ U rewrite已启用以及相应的扩展。非常感谢您的帮助,谢谢。
编辑:下面是我得到的json响应:
代码:11消息:无法连接到数据库连接错误:sqlstate[hy000][2002]连接被拒绝
类:directus\database\exception\connectionfailedexception文件:directus/src/core/directus/application/coreservicesprovider.php
线路:702
1条答案
按热度按时间wwodge7n1#
我不得不使用ip地址而不是p-mysql。。。连接到数据库的字符串。这是pcf的问题,不是直接的。感谢adyson的支持